Property Description for 440 West End Ave, 7-D

A south-facing prewar co-op nestled a block away from Riverside Park, this 2-bedroom, 2-bathroom home blends a collection of unique retro details with a thoughtful layout that maximizes living and bedroom space. Features of the apartment include original herringbone hardwood floors, airy 9-ft ceilings, built-in closets and shelving, and an in-unit washer/dryer. It is suited both for those wanting a unique living experience or those looking to create their own Upper West Side sanctuary.

Beyond a functional entryway foyer the home flows into a 28-ft long living and dining space. The kitchen is adjacent to the dining area and is equipped with a separate service entrance, a convenient pass-through, a breakfast bar, and a suite of high-end appliances from Sub-Zero and Thermador.

The spacious master bedroom possesses several built-in closets, a large dressing area, and a windowed en-suite bathroom with double sinks and a huge soaking tub. The second bedroom has its own closet and sits across from a windowed full bathroom.

Designed by acclaimed architects, Schwartz and Gross, 440 West End Ave is a prewar co-op offering residents a full-time doorman, a live-in super, a common rooftop deck, a children’s playroom, bicycle storage, and storage bins. The building is just steps from all the restaurants, cafes, bars, and shops that line Broadway and Amsterdam Avenue, and is close to Riverside Park, Central Park, and the American Museum of Natural History. Nearby subway lines include the 1/C/B. Pets are welcome.

Quick Profile

Bracketed on its east and west borders by massive city parks, the Upper West Side (UWS) is known for its greenery, stately and elegant townhomes, safe streets and great schools, all of which make it a very desirable neighborhood for families. The UWS has maintained its community feeling, making it attractive to young professionals and retirees, both of whom want a sense of belonging in the place they call home.

Here you’ll find many apartment buildings, especially those along Central Park West. Historic architecture abounds, anchored by four luxury co-ops - the San Remo, Majestic, Century and Eldorado apartments - all of which have two towers on their interiors. They were built in the 1930s and their design was predicated on a 1929 building code that imposed a height limit on residences facing the street. There are also impressive row houses near Riverside Drive throughout the W 70 and 80 Streets. Above the 90s, you will find smaller buildings where walk-ups are very reasonably priced.

There are several world-class museums and venues dedicated to the performing arts. Plentiful dining can be found in the UWS. You will find everything from quaint Jewish delis serving up bagels and a schmear to sophisticated fine dining that has earned multiple Michelin stars, and everything you could possibly want in between. There is also abundant shopping and a vibrant nightlife.
